Net Station

Gray's Inn Road, London.

Net Station is an internet café which serves food and drinks to customers using the computers. Based in Gray's Inn Road, London, Net Station is internet cafe.

Advertisements

Business Details

Contact Information

Address

Net Station
307 Gray's Inn Road
London
WC1X 8QS
Telephone: 020 78375553

Type of Business

Net Station are listed in the internet cafe section here:

Reviews

Tell London about your experience of Net Station...

There are no reviews for this listing yet. Why not be the first person to write a review?

Further Information

Net Station is in Gray's Inn Road London. You can view a list of neighbouring businesses by going to the page.

If you would like a list of other internet cafes shops & other retail outlets listings throughout London, please visit the section of this website.

Advertisements

What's Nearby?

More places in or near Gray's Inn Road...